A Victorian villa with a country house style. Inside there's a period vibe with antique furnishings and complimentary sherry. Outside it's all mountains and vineyards. Stellenbosch is the second oldest town in South Africa and this guest house is a four-minute walk to the town centre. That's four not five, so don't slack.
Nine air conditioned en-suite rooms - some have outside entrances overlooking the garden.
Three are honeymoon suites. All fresh flowers and loveliness. Mattresses are fantastically hard if you like to live hard, sleep hard - overlays are available if you prefer a bit of softly, softly slumber time.
Rooms have satellite TV, telephone, internet points, mini bar and tea & coffee facilities.
You are surrounded by many famous wine estates. Definitely explore these.
Restaurants, antique shops, art galleries and museums are close by. Notice the drenching of Cape Dutch and colonial architecture.
The botanical gardens are a two-minute walk away.
You can go horse riding or play golf if you're in the mood. There are no less than 10 top-class courses nearby and 3 of them are right in Stellenbosch.
